• Day & Night Control
User can setup Day & Night operation mode among Automatic, Day, and Night.
– Mode:
* Automatic: Normally displays color image, and switches automatically to black & white
image after the ambient light level reaches a pre-defined threshold.
* Day: Always displays color image.
* Night: Always displays black & white image.
– DN Threshold: Adjusts the level of light which the camera automatically switches
between color and black & white image.
• IR Control
This camera is equipped with fixed and moving IR illuminators. The moving IR illuminator is
synchronized with optical zoom. User can setup IR illuminator related controls in this part.
– Enable IR: If the box is unchecked, the IR illuminators are off, otherwise the following
controls are applied.
– Mode:
* Sensor: It will be synchronized with the built-in brightness sensor of the camera. The IR
mode will be controlled according to the illumination.
* Always: Activates the IR illuminators. Always displays black & white image.
– On level: Specify the illumination level that activates the IR mode. If the illumination is
below the specified level, the indicator will turn on. (1 ~ 20)
– Off level: Specify the illumination level that deactivates the IR mode. If the illumination is
above the specified level, the indicator will turn off. (1 ~ 20)
– Fixed IR Bright: Specify the brightness of the Fixed IR illuminator. (1 ~ 5)
